修改 ESX Server 位址時出現了一些問題,簡單描述一下正確的操作過程:
注:以下步驟最好是在機器前或者通過 ILO 介面操作,如果是SSH遠端登陸,修改IP後會斷開連接。
[root@nt08 root]# esxcfg-vswif -i 10.0.0.1 -n 255.255.255.0 vswif0# 修改 Service console 地址
[root@nt08 root]# vi /etc/hosts # 修改機器IP地址 [root@nt08 root]# vi /etc/sysconfig/network # 修改機器名和閘道此時重啟機器或者執行以下命令可以立刻生效
[root@nt08 root]# service network restart重設 IP 之後,需要在 VI Client 上將新機器的 IP 的 Host,這樣就完成了整個修改 ESX Server IP 的過程。
永久改虛擬機器的ip地址,是root用戶在/etc/hosts檔裡編輯,結果提示說該檔只可讀,我用ls -l /etc/hosts一下,結果顯示
lrwxrwxrwx 1 root root 12 oct 6 2004 /etc/hosts -箭頭 ./inet/hosts
直接修改inet/hosts檔
# vi /etc/hosts
# !qw